Preferences
===========
This document describes preferences affecting Firefox's IP Protection.
These preferences are normally hidden and should not be used unless you really
know what you are doing.
``browser.ipProtection.enabled`` (boolean, default: ``false``)
Controls the entire feature.
``browser.ipProtection.autoStartEnabled`` (boolean, default: ``false``)
Enables the auto‑start feature.
``browser.ipProtection.log`` (boolean, default: ``false``)
Enable/disable logging.
``browser.ipProtection.stateCache`` (string, default: ``""``)
Caches the latest ``IPProtectionStates`` value for use during startup.
``browser.ipProtection.entitlementCache`` (string, default: ``""``)
Cached entitlement JSON string used during startup to avoid network requests.
``browser.ipProtection.cacheDisabled`` (boolean, default: ``false``)
For testing; disables caching of the entitlement and the state.

``browser.ipProtection.exceptionsMode`` (string, default: ``"all"``)
Defines which network requests are processed. Default: all.
``browser.ipProtection.domainExclusions`` (string)
Comma‑separated list of domains to exclude from the proxy.
``browser.ipProtection.userEnabled`` (boolean, default: ``false``)
For testing; simulates user‑enabled state.
